低代码系统开发需要看哪些书本

首页 / 常见问题 / 低代码开发 / 低代码系统开发需要看哪些书本
作者:低代码开发工具 发布时间:11-14 14:16 浏览量:6729
logo
织信企业级低代码开发平台
提供表单、流程、仪表盘、API等功能,非IT用户可通过设计表单来收集数据,设计流程来进行业务协作,使用仪表盘来进行数据分析与展示,IT用户可通过API集成第三方系统平台数据。
免费试用

低代码系统开发需要看哪些书本?

低代码系统开发需要看哪些书本? 如果你是一名想要提升技能的低代码系统开发者,或者是刚踏入这个领域的新手,以下这些书籍都是你不能错过的。这些书籍包括:《代码大全》、《重构:改善既有代码的设计》、《设计模式:可复用面向对象软件的基础》、《你不知道的JavaScript》、《计算机程序设计艺术》以及《算法导论》。其中,《代码大全》是一个绝对的经典,它覆盖了代码开发的各个方面,从变量命名,到代码风格,再到测试和调试,这本书都有详尽的指导。

一、《代码大全》

《代码大全》是由史蒂夫· McConnell著作的一本经典的软件开发书籍。它详细地介绍了软件开发的各个方面,包括代码的编写、测试和维护。这本书是每个低代码系统开发者的必读之作,无论你是新手还是有经验的开发者,都可以在这本书中找到有用的信息。

《代码大全》主张的是一种构建性的开发方法,强调的是在编写代码之前,需要有详尽的计划和设计。书中详细解释了各种编程概念,包括变量命名、控制结构、程序设计、重构以及测试等,每一部分都配有实例代码,方便读者理解和学习。

二、《重构:改善既有代码的设计》

《重构:改善既有代码的设计》是由Martin Fowler著作的一本重要的低代码系统开发书籍。这本书主要讲述了如何改善既有代码的设计,使其更加清晰、简洁且容易维护。

在低代码系统开发中,代码的可维护性非常重要。这本书提供了一种系统性的方法,通过一系列小步骤,逐渐改善代码的设计。这些小步骤包括:找出代码中的坏味道,然后通过应用特定的重构手法,消除这些坏味道。这本书详细列举了各种重构手法,并配有实例代码,方便读者学习和实践。

三、《设计模式:可复用面向对象软件的基础》

《设计模式:可复用面向对象软件的基础》是由埃里克·伽马等人著作的一本重要的低代码系统开发书籍。这本书介绍了23种常用的设计模式,这些设计模式可以帮助开发者解决常见的软件设计问题。

设计模式是一种解决软件设计中常见问题的模板。通过使用设计模式,开发者可以更好地理解和解决软件设计中的问题。这本书详细地介绍了每种设计模式,包括其定义、用途、实现方式以及使用场景等,每一部分都配有实例代码,方便读者理解和学习。

四、《你不知道的JavaScript》

《你不知道的JavaScript》是由Kyle Simpson著作的一本JavaScript语言的深度解读书籍。这本书详细地介绍了JavaScript语言的各个方面,包括语法、类型、对象、函数、作用域、闭包、对象原型、异步编程以及性能优化等。

JavaScript是当今最流行的编程语言之一,无论是前端还是后端开发,都离不开JavaScript。这本书深度解读了JavaScript的各个方面,无论你是新手还是有经验的开发者,都可以在这本书中找到有用的信息。

五、《计算机程序设计艺术》

《计算机程序设计艺术》是由Donald E. Knuth著作的一本经典的计算机科学书籍。这本书被誉为“计算机科学的圣经”,它详细地介绍了计算机程序设计的各个方面,包括算法、数据结构、程序设计以及计算机硬件等。

这本书的内容深入且全面,对于想要深入理解计算机科学的人来说,是一本必读的书籍。在低代码系统开发中,深入理解计算机科学的知识是非常重要的,这可以帮助你编写出更高效、更可靠的代码。

六、《算法导论》

《算法导论》是由Thomas H. Cormen等人著作的一本经典的计算机科学书籍。这本书详细地介绍了算法的各个方面,包括排序、查找、图算法、动态规划、贪心算法、分治算法以及复杂性分析等。

在低代码系统开发中,算法是非常重要的一部分。无论是数据的处理,还是任务的分配,都离不开算法。这本书深度解读了各种常用的算法,无论你是新手还是有经验的开发者,都可以在这本书中找到有用的信息。

以上这些书籍都是低代码系统开发者的必读之作,它们可以帮助你提升技能,成为更好的低代码系统开发者。

相关问答FAQs:

1. 低代码系统开发的书本有哪些推荐?

  • 什么是低代码系统开发?低代码系统开发是指通过软件工程的方法和技术,按照用户需求开发出符合需求的软件系统。低代码系统开发涉及多个方面的知识,因此推荐的书籍也各有侧重。
  • 《软件工程导论》:这本书是软件工程领域的经典教材,介绍了软件开发的基本概念和原则,对于初学者来说是很好的入门书籍。
  • 《设计模式:可复用面向对象软件的基础》:低代码系统开发中设计模式是非常重要的,这本书介绍了23种常用的设计模式,对于提高代码质量和可维护性有很大帮助。
  • 《代码大全》:这本书从代码编写的角度介绍了一些实用的编程技巧和最佳实践,对于提高代码的可读性和可维护性有很大帮助。
  • 《敏捷软件开发:原则、模式与实践》:敏捷开发是一种高效的软件开发方法,这本书介绍了敏捷开发的原则、模式和实践,对于提高开发效率和质量有很大帮助。
  • 《数据库系统概念》:数据库是低代码系统开发中常用的数据存储方式,这本书介绍了数据库的基本概念和原理,对于设计和管理数据库有很大帮助。

2. 低代码系统开发书籍推荐有哪些适合初学者的?

  • 初学者在低代码系统开发领域需要建立起基本的概念和技能,因此推荐一些适合初学者的低代码系统开发书籍。
  • 《软件工程导论》:这本书介绍了软件开发的基本概念和原则,适合初学者了解软件开发的整体框架。
  • 《代码大全》:这本书介绍了一些实用的编程技巧和最佳实践,对于初学者提高代码质量和可读性有很大帮助。
  • 《Head First设计模式》:这本书以生动有趣的方式介绍了常用的设计模式,适合初学者理解和应用设计模式。
  • 《敏捷软件开发:原则、模式与实践》:敏捷开发是一种高效的软件开发方法,这本书介绍了敏捷开发的原则和实践,适合初学者了解敏捷开发的基本思想。

3. 低代码系统开发书籍推荐有哪些适合进阶学习的?

  • 进阶学习低代码系统开发需要深入了解更多的知识和技术,推荐一些适合进阶学习的低代码系统开发书籍。
  • 《软件工程:现代方法》:这本书介绍了软件工程领域的一些先进方法和技术,对于深入了解软件开发流程和方法有很大帮助。
  • 《重构:改善既有代码的设计》:低代码系统开发中,重构是一种对既有代码进行修改以改善设计的方法,这本书介绍了一些重构的方法和技巧,对于进一步提升代码质量和可维护性有很大帮助。
  • 《软件架构师实践指南》:软件架构是低代码系统开发中非常重要的一个方面,这本书介绍了软件架构师的角色和职责,以及一些常用的架构模式和实践,对于进一步提高系统设计和架构能力有很大帮助。
  • 《数据库系统概念》:数据库是低代码系统开发中常用的数据存储方式,这本书介绍了数据库的基本概念和原理,对于深入理解数据库系统有很大帮助。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短低代码系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。

版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。

最近更新

app低代码软件开发设计的核心有哪些
11-16 17:23
低代码软件开发应该怎么做
11-16 17:23
低代码软件开发怎么找靠谱的公司
11-16 17:23
怎么组建低代码软件开发团队
11-16 17:23
去哪里能找到低代码软件开发
11-16 17:23
什么是低代码软件开发团队
11-16 17:23
有做PLC可编程控制器编程工具低代码软件开发的吗
11-16 17:23
低代码软件开发全过程,QA和QC的工作怎么区分
11-16 17:23
不是零基础,C 低代码软件开发学习路线该怎么走
11-16 17:23

立即开启你的数字化管理

用心为每一位用户提供专业的数字化解决方案及业务咨询

  • 深圳市基石协作科技有限公司
  • 地址:深圳市南山区科技中一路大族激光科技中心909室
  • 座机:400-185-5850
  • 手机:137-1379-6908
  • 邮箱:sales@cornerstone365.cn
  • 微信公众号二维码

© copyright 2019-2024. 织信INFORMAT 深圳市基石协作科技有限公司 版权所有 | 粤ICP备15078182号

前往Gitee仓库
微信公众号二维码
咨询织信数字化顾问获取最新资料
数字化咨询热线
400-185-5850
申请预约演示
立即与行业专家交流